Position Overview & Specifications

Job Title: Mobile Cleaning Supervisor

Location: Various Warrington Locations

Hours: 20 per week,

Week One shift pattern Mon-Fri 07.00-11.00 am

Week Two shift pattern Mon -Fri 16.00-20.00 pm

Rate of Pay: £12.95 per hour + Mileage

PURPOSE OF ROLE:

To flexibly support our cleaning teams across the area ensuring that areas are hygienic, clean and safe for people to use. To lead and manage team(s) of cleaners, getting ‘hands-on’ where required, ensuring a high standard of cleanliness is achieved and maintained throughout, and that the relationships with the customers are strengthened.

This role does require the use of your own vehicle for which the Company will pay mileage.

KEY ACCOUNTABILITIES:

Cleaning and Standards

· Travel to, and work from, any of the sites in your ‘area’ as support is required. These requests may be made with very short notice, so flexibility is key

· Induct, train and advise teams on how to clean to the standards identified in the site specifications

· Complete and maintain relevant records (e.g., Quality Assurance documentation; Health & Safety records; training logs; timesheets etc.) accurately and on time

· Monitor and advise on stock usage, ordering stock as and when required

· Use cleaning machinery including floor buffers and carpet cleaners

· Undertake cleaning and stocking duties as required, to meet the site needs (e.g., dusting, sweeping, vacuuming, mopping, cleaning ceiling vents, restroom cleaning etc.)

· Train and advise teams on the efficient and effective use of cleaning equipment and chemicals considering COSHH regulations

· Monitor standards of performance and quality of cleaning across the sites

Managing/Leading and Customer Service

· Build great relationships with your team/colleagues and your customers

· Supervise sites you are on, ensuring work is completed to an agreed schedule and to required standards

· Managing understaffing and ensuring variations are dealt with. Monitoring attendance and informing HR of absences

· Work with the account management team to attend client site inspections and audits as required

· Be the point of contact for cleaners with any personnel queries, dealing with or referring to the correct person

· Be the point of contact for the customers with any issues or queries, resolving where appropriate

· Have a clear understanding of customer service guidelines/principles

Health, Safety and Environment

· Act responsibly in relation to all matters which may affect the Health and Safety of yourselves and others whilst on Company premises and to adhere to safety regulations at all times

· Observe all safety procedures and instructions and assist in maintaining a safe workplace and reporting any accidents, hazards, near misses, damages or defects to tools and equipment to the appropriate person

· Wear appropriate protective equipment (PPE) and use any safety devices provided by the company at the relevant times

Qualifications & Experience:

Essential: Valid full and clean driving licence and access to/use of a vehicle with Business-Use insurance

Previous supervisory experience

Cleaning experience

Desirable: UKCPAS, BICS

This post is subject to an Enhanced DBS Disclosure check paid for by the company.
